body { margin: 5px; text-align: center; background: #F3CB8B; font: normal 12px Verdana, Arial, Helvetica, sans-serif; }
img { border: 0px; display: block; }
#frame { margin-left: auto; margin-right: auto; width: 1000px; }
#top { float: right; height: 100px; width: 835px; background: #ffffff; }
#menu { float: right; display: inline; width: 835px; height: 25px; border: 0px; background: #ffffff; }
.menuoption { float: left; height: 17px; padding: 4px 7px; border-left: 2px solid white; background: #DB3028; }
.menudownload { float: left; height: 17px; padding: 4px 7px 4px 28px; border-left: 2px solid white; background: #DB3028 url(artwork/download.gif) no-repeat 7px 3px; }
.selected { background: #F3CB8B; }
#left { float: left; width: 165px; height: 570px; background: #ffffff; }
#content { float: right; width: 835px; height: 477px; background: #ffffff url(artwork/donna.jpg) no-repeat right; }
#contentcosa { float: right; width: 835px; height: 477px; background: #ffffff url(artwork/sfondo_che_cosa.jpg) no-repeat right; }
#contentgadget { float: right; width: 835px; height: 477px; background: #ffffff url(artwork/destro.jpg) no-repeat right; }
#bottom { clear: both; padding: 2px; font: bold 11px Tahoma; text-align: center; color: #ffffff; background: #27509C; }
#text { float: left; margin: 5px; padding: 10px; width: 465px; height: 440px; overflow: auto; text-align: justify; }
#text h1 { color: #DB3028; font-size: 16px; }
#text h2 { font-size: 12px; }
#image { float: left; padding: 15px; width: 450px; height: 440px; overflow: hidden; }
a { font-weight: bold; color: #ffffff; text-decoration: none; }
a:hover { font-weight: bold; text-decoration: underline; }
